SCS Recycled Content: Recycled Material Ratio and Evidence Review

SCS Recycled Content certification focuses on recycled material content and the supporting evidence chain. For brands, manufacturers, and cross-border sellers, the key is not simply to state that a product contains recycled material. The key is to confirm that material source, ratio calculation, production batch, and listing claim correspond to the same product or model.

Evidence Review Points

RecordPurposeCommon risk
Recycled material sourceConfirm material type, supplier, and source attributePre-consumer, post-consumer, or industrial recycled sources are mixed without separation
Ratio calculationCheck recycled-content percentage and calculation basisA component percentage is presented as a finished-product percentage
Supplier declarationSupport material source, batch, and quantityDeclaration cannot be matched to purchase order or production batch
Production recordsConnect input material, processing, and finished shipmentInventory, loss, or mixing records are incomplete
Labels and listing wordingConfirm authorization for standard name, mark, and recycled-content wordingClaim scope is expanded beyond covered scope

Listing Claim Boundaries

  • State whether recycled content applies to material, component, or finished product.
  • Separate pre-consumer, post-consumer, industrial recycled, or other source definitions.
  • After supplier, material ratio, or process changes, review the evidence chain again.
  • Packaging, hangtags, e-commerce images, and advertising assets should use the same authorized expression.
